    I decided to get a Crumpler bag, which isn't sold as a 'nappy bag'. Crumpler are an Aussie brand who make super tough bags in funky designs. DH has had one for over a year, and it's just fantastic. (nope, I don't work for them, I just love them!).

    I got the 'Dreadful Embarrassment' (they all have unusual style names), it was $150, and looks like it will do the job very well - it's got lots of compartments, and a long strap to hang it over the pram handle.
